Mexican Breakfast Tacos

Start your day with a burst of flavor by making Mexican breakfast tacos. These delicious, quick, and easy morning meals are perfect when you’re in a rush but still want a satisfying breakfast. With just 15 minutes of preparation, you can have four servings ready, making them ideal for busy mornings.
Cook 6 ounces of chorizo sausage in a skillet until it’s browned and cooked. Once the chorizo is done, set it aside. Scramble six large eggs with ¼ cups of milk in the same skillet. The milk makes the scrambled eggs fluffy and rich.
Once the eggs are cooked, mix in 1 cup of shredded Monterey Jack cheese and let it melt into creamy perfection.
Warm up some corn tortillas, and then assemble your Mexican breakfast tacos by layering the chorizo sausage, scrambled eggs, and melted cheese. Drizzle hot sauce over the top for an extra kick.

Chorizo Breakfast Bowls
For a hearty and flavorful start to your day, try Chorizo Breakfast Bowls. This Mexican-inspired dish combines the chorizo spice with sweet potatoes’ natural sweetness, the avocado’s creaminess, and the black beans’ earthiness.
This breakfast bowl is high in protein and a nutrient-packed meal that’s quick to assemble, making it perfect for busy mornings. You can even top it with homemade pico de gallo for an extra burst of freshness.
To make your Chorizo Breakfast Bowl:
- Cook the chorizo: Brown it in a skillet until it’s thoroughly cooked and releasing its flavorful oils.
- Prepare the vegetables: Dice and roast sweet potatoes until tender, then add black beans for a protein boost.
- Layer the cooked chorizo, roasted sweet potatoes, and black beans to assemble the bowl and top it with fresh avocado slices.
- Customize your toppings: Add pico de gallo or experiment with eggs and other vegetables to suit your taste.

Traditional Migas Recipe

How can you resist the delightful simplicity of a traditional migas recipe? This classic Mexican breakfast dish is all about comfort and versatility. Imagine starting your morning with the satisfying crunch of fried tortilla strips mixed seamlessly with fluffy scrambled eggs.
It’s a quick, hearty, and flavorful fix, perfect for busy mornings or a leisurely brunch.
To create this dish, you’ll fry corn tortillas until crispy, cutting them into small pieces that blend beautifully with your scrambled eggs. Adding ingredients like onions and peppers can enhance the flavor, while cheese adds a creamy richness.
You can customize your migas with toppings like salsa, avocado, or fresh herbs, allowing you to tailor them to your taste.
The preparation takes just 15 minutes, making it an ideal breakfast option without compromising taste. If you’re feeling adventurous, you can elevate the dish further by incorporating breakfast meats or experimenting with different types of cheese.
